◆Galaxy2D游戏引擎开源吗?
Galaxy2D游戏引擎不开源。
◆Galaxy2D相对HGE有何优点?
Galaxy2D相对HGE有以下优点:
(1)自带音频播放功能,HGE需要通过bass.dll播放音频文件,而bass.dll是要收费滴
(2)自带视频播放功能,任何视频格式都可播放,只要操作系统带有相应的解码器
(3)提供高效中文字体渲染,可以从TTF字体文件创建字体,支持字体加边、字体阴影,自动换行,行间距,字间距等功能
(4)支持任意尺寸贴图(ggeImage),可以显示超过显卡最大纹理尺寸的纹理
(5)RenderTarget纹理也可以锁定和写入数据
(6)提供高级资源编辑器,用于编辑游戏中用到的各种纹理、粒子系统等资源
(7)可以很容易的跟MFC/QT等应用程序框架结合制作游戏工具
(8)提供易用扩展性高的GUI系统并带有GUI编辑器
(9)支持PixelShader,可以用GPU高效的实现一些特殊效果
(10)采用引用计数的资源管理方式
(11)其他扩展功能,如:XML文件处理、文字编码转换、轨迹带等
(12)Galaxy2D一直在维护中,HGE已死
◆我可以免费用Galaxy2D做商业游戏吗?
可以,不论商业或非商业软件都可以免费使用Galaxy2D。
◆Galaxy2D支持哪些编译器?
目前只支持Microsoft Visual Studio的编译器,支持VS2003及以后版本。
◆Galaxy2D支持什么操作系统?
支持Windows XP及以后的操作系统。 暂时没有开发跨平台版本的计划。
◆Galaxy2D使用的是哪个DirectX版本?
Galaxy2D使用的是DirectX9.0c,XP及以后的操作系统自带该版本DX,不需用户另外安装,兼容性好。(PS. 现在新版的DX都要带个d3dx9_XX.dll,个人觉得真心很挫)
不过这个版本的DX有些bug,例如保存纹理到png文件会丢失alpha通道等,等以后更高版本的Windows普及后会更新DirectX。
◆为什么引擎文档无法显示?
请在engine.chm文件上单击右键,选择“属性”选项,在打开的对话框中点击“解除锁定”即可,也可用其他工具软件打开。